Is the online casino licensed? Whether or not an online casinos is licensed should be clearly indicated on their website. If it is not addressed anywhere on the site, then that is a bad sign. Which online gambling software platform is being employed at the online casino? There are five primary, mainstream casino software solutions that are known for their high quality gaming experience, including RTG (RealTime Gaming), Microgaming, PlayTech, NuWorks, NetEnt While these software platforms do ensure that you will be treated to a superior gaming interface and high quality graphics, features and functionality in your gambling experience, the use of these industry leading software solutions alone do not vouch for the integrity or ethical standards of any online casino, hence you should not automatically assume that any casino using one of these software platforms is automatically a safe option without considering the other criteria mentioned here.

Is customer service available via a variety of contact methods? Being able to contact an online casino is very telling. Many rogue casinos will make it virtually impossible to contact them, and they will not list a phone number or offer a live chat option. Rogue casinos that do offer phone contact rarely answer your call and you'll get a busy signal all hours of the day and night. How efficient is the cashier or banking suite at the casino? Do they offer a good variety of deposit method options? Are there hidden or excessive fees for deposits or withdrawals? Banking related questions concerning each online casino you consider playing at are critical to your financial well being. If you have the slightest hesitancy or 'bad feeling' about a specific casino, do NOT share your personal financial information. If you consider braving it at an online casino not recommended by a trusted source such as Bonusgeek.com, consider using an e-wallet account that does not share your credit card or bank account information directly with the casino. A prepaid debit or gift card would also protect you somewhat. Before you deposit into any online casino, review their withdrawal policies and options. You don't want to be in a situation where its easy to deposit, but extremely difficult to withdraw your winnings. This is a strategy of many rogue casinos. It is the "you can check in but you can't check out" approach. Also read the fine print carefully and closely in regards to fees, both those listed as well as hidden fees. Is this online casino safe enough to download their software? Online casino software that is from reputable casinos does not typically pose any type of threat to you or your computer. However, if you download the gaming software from a rogue casino, is it entirely likely that you may end up with malware, spyware, or worse on your computer. These types of attacks are designed to seek out and find your personal financial information from files on your computer, your Internet history, and in other devious ways. Often you won't even know the attack has taken place until the day they clean out your bank account or max out your credit cards.
